The information of Bitcoin’s hashrate
The worldwide Bitcoin hashrate is an estimate that measures the computing energy allotted total on this planet in Bitcoin mining.
It’s measured in ExaHash per second (Eh/s), that’s, in billions of billions of hashes per second. Hashes are the strings of textual content that validate the blocks, and that the miners randomly extract seeking the only string that validates a single block.
With the present degree of issue, it’s essential to randomly extract billions upon billions of hashes each second, worldwide, to be able to establish roughly each 10 minutes the one which confirms a brand new block.

The price of mining
The principle value that miners must face is expounded to electrical energy. As is well-known, Bitcoin mining consumes quite a lot of electrical energy as a result of it’s a competitors the place the winner is the one with probably the most hashrate. In truth, miners are incentivized to make use of the utmost attainable hashrate. Nevertheless, with equal effectivity, extra hashrate additionally essentially means larger electrical energy consumption.
The will increase or decreases in electrical energy consumption for Bitcoin mining primarily rely on two components: the problem and the effectivity of the machines.
The primary is instantly correlated with electrical energy consumption, whereas the second is inversely correlated.
Nevertheless, whereas the problem varies each two weeks, the effectivity of the machines improves solely over time, with considerably longer timeframes. Thus, within the quick time period, solely the problem actually issues.

Vitality consumption
It also needs to be highlighted that the price of electrical energy just isn’t the identical for everybody.
Those that can entry massive quantities of low-cost electrical energy can even use much less environment friendly machines, whereas those that are compelled to pay extra for electrical energy presently are compelled to show off the much less environment friendly machines, having to make use of solely the newest technology, extra environment friendly ones.
It also needs to be remembered, nonetheless, that the Bitcoin protocol doesn’t impose in any respect, and in any manner, a sure power consumption. This consumption is solely and solely the results of impartial and arbitrary selections by the miners, even when they’re the truth is incentivized to make use of as a lot hashrate as attainable, and due to this fact to eat as a lot electrical energy as attainable.
